MacularorRetinalEdema near Worcester, MA
We found 686 results within 50 miles for "MacularorRetinalEdema near Worcester, MA"
243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

260 Tremont St Fl 11Boston, MA 02116
38 miles away
260 Tremont St Fl 11Boston, MA 02116
38 miles away

800 Washington StBoston, MA 02111
38 miles away
800 Washington StBoston, MA 02111
38 miles away

800 Washington StBoston, MA 02111
38 miles away
800 Washington StBoston, MA 02111
38 miles away

50 Staniford St Ste 600Boston, MA 02114
38 miles away
50 Staniford St Ste 600Boston, MA 02114
38 miles away

50 Staniford St Ste 600Boston, MA 02114
38 miles away
- Offers Telehealth
50 Staniford St Ste 600Boston, MA 02114
38 miles away

50 Staniford St Ste 600Boston, MA 02114
38 miles away
50 Staniford St Ste 600Boston, MA 02114
38 miles away

64 Winthrop StTaunton, MA 02780
44 miles away
64 Winthrop StTaunton, MA 02780
44 miles away

850 Harrison AveBoston, MA 02118
38 miles away
850 Harrison AveBoston, MA 02118
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

243 Charles StBoston, MA 02114
38 miles away
243 Charles StBoston, MA 02114
38 miles away

1250 Hancock StQuincy, MA 02169
41 miles away
1250 Hancock StQuincy, MA 02169
41 miles away

2005 Bay St Ste 201Taunton, MA 02780
41 miles away
2005 Bay St Ste 201Taunton, MA 02780
41 miles away
